A long-buried email exchange between Jeffrey Epstein and a journalist has surfaced, implicating Andrew Mountbatten-Windsor in a relationship with Virginia Giuffre, a woman whose life was marked by allegations of trafficking. The unredacted document, now part of the Epstein Files, reveals that Epstein did not correct claims that the former prince had consensual sex with Giuffre. This admission, if verified, could reshape public perceptions of the monarchy and its entanglements with figures like Epstein.

The email, dated January 2015, suggests that Epstein was advised to distance himself from Andrew. A journalist, Landon Thomas Jr, warned that Andrew's association with Giuffre—then known as Virginia Roberts—could undermine Epstein's efforts to rebuild his reputation. Thomas argued that acknowledging the relationship would help 'move on' from the controversy, despite the sensitive nature of Giuffre's past. Epstein's response to this advice remains unrecorded, but the emails imply a tacit acceptance of the claim.

Andrew has consistently denied any connection to Giuffre. In 2022, he settled a sexual assault lawsuit with her for $12 million, though he claimed no recollection of meeting her. Buckingham Palace released a statement in 2015 denying any relationship between Andrew and Giuffre, calling the allegations 'unfounded.' Yet, the Epstein Files contradict this, revealing a possible secret that could haunt the royal family for years.

The documents also detail Giuffre's tragic death last year, a fact that adds a new layer of urgency to the ongoing legal and ethical debates. In a 2014 Florida court filing, Giuffre described being trafficked by Epstein and Ghislaine Maxwell to engage in sexual acts with Andrew when she was 17. This testimony, now corroborated by emails, raises questions about how the royal family handled such allegations and whether they prioritized reputation over justice.

Epstein's own legal troubles are well-documented, but the new files suggest he may have harbored ambitions beyond mere financial gain. He listed eight reasons for his innocence in a 2015 email, claiming that no underage girls were involved and that his staff never sexually abused anyone. Yet, the mention of 'Lolita Express,' Epstein's private jet, which landed in the UK over 90 times, adds weight to claims that trafficking occurred on a larger scale.

Legal experts, including Marcus Johnstone, warn that Andrew could face prosecution for sex trafficking or sexual exploitation. Evidence suggests that a trafficking victim was flown to Buckingham Palace under the codename 'Mrs Windsor.' If proven, this would challenge the notion that the monarchy is immune to scrutiny. Johnstone notes that U.S. authorities might seek extradition, though Andrew's lawyers could argue against a fair trial in America.

The Epstein Files also reveal Andrew's role as a UK trade envoy, during which he allegedly shared confidential reports with Epstein. Sir Vince Cable, a former business secretary, called this 'totally unacceptable,' urging a full investigation into potential corruption. Documents show Andrew forwarded a Treasury briefing on Iceland's financial crisis and messages about the Royal Bank of Scotland to Epstein, suggesting a pattern of misconduct.

King Charles has expressed support for any legal proceedings against Andrew, but no arrests have been made. Jonathan Dimbleby, a close friend of Charles, believes the monarch 'would very much like' Andrew to testify before Congress, though he acknowledges the risks involved.
